About Boris Anczykowski

Boris Anczykowski is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Biomedical Engineering, Mechanics of Materials, Mechanical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 23 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(18 papers), Mechanical and Optical Resonators (14 papers), Near-Field Optical Microscopy (9 papers), Adhesion, Friction, and Surface Interactions (4 papers), Integrated Circuits and Semiconductor Failure Analysis (2 papers), Advanced Materials Characterization Techniques (2 papers),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(1 paper) and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.6k citations), Structural Biology (65 citations), Biomedical Engineering (806 citations), Surfaces, Coatings and Films (109 citations)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(540 citations). Boris Anczykowski has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Harald Fuchs, J. P. Cleveland, Virgil B. Elings, Daniel H. Kruger, Bernd Gotsmann, Christian Seidel, H. Hölscher, K. L. Babcock, Daniel Ebeling and Song Gao. Their work appears in journals such as Nanotechnology, Applied Physics Letters, Applied Surface Science, Ultramicroscopy and Physical review. B, Condensed matter.
